How to Choose Fold Up Disability Scooters

Foldable mobility scooters allow people with mobility issues to explore the world around them. They can go to shopping in theme parks, malls museums, zoos, and even ball games.

These mobility scooters for portable use are smaller and simpler to disassemble than standard mobility scooters. These scooters can also be equipped with a tiller which can be easily operated with your hands.

Freedom of Movement

Fold up disability scooters are a great solution for anyone struggling with mobility or carer seeking to improve the quality of life of someone they love. These lightweight mobility aids help people to get back their independence and feel freedom as never before.

They enable them to run errands, visit relatives and friends and take part in leisure activities without having to rely on others to transport them. This freedom increases confidence and overall well-being. Additionally the convenience and comfort provided by these scooters helps reduce physical strain.

Lightweight scooters come in various sizes, and their compact and portable design allows them to easily fit in the trunk of a car to transport. This makes them a great choice for those who travel frequently or have limited storage space. It also eliminates the need for cumbersome ramps and lifts when loading scooters into vehicles.

Additionally, many of these scooters come with modern features that improve the performance and durability. These include swivel seating as well as adjustable armrests and an improved battery power. These scooters are built to withstand rough terrain and heavy use. It is recommended that prior to every ride, you grease your scooter's moving parts and make sure that all lights are working.

Selecting the best mobility scooter requires careful assessment of your requirements and preferences. Consult with health professionals, such as physicians and physical therapists for advice on choosing the most appropriate model. Also, check out online reviews and recommendations. This will help you narrow your choices and identify the folding mobility scooter that best suits your requirements.

Easy Storage

When choosing a mobility scooter, take into consideration the way you plan to keep it in storage when not in use. Many scooters can fold up, making it easy for users to store them in their garage or even the trunk of their vehicle while traveling. Some scooters come with auto-folding technology that allows them to fold with the touch of the button. This feature is particularly beneficial for users that may not be able to fold their scooters themselves.

Additionally, many of these mobility scooters are lightweight and compact to make them easy to transport. Some can be disassembled into smaller pieces that allow people to travel on planes and trains with ease. This convenience of portability helps people live a balanced life, allowing them to spend time with friends, go to zoos and museums or shop at malls or simply stroll around and explore their local area.

A folding scooter is a great solution for people who live in homes or apartments that are small. By simply folding the scooter away when not in use users can place it away in the corner or closet and free up living space for other uses. If you live in a remote location and have an outdoor shed, it's the ideal spot to store your mobility scooter that folds. Before you implement any outdoor storage solution, it is crucial to research local regulations to make sure you are not breaking any laws. Also, ensure that you protect the scooter from rain and other elements by covering the scooter with a tarp when you store it outside. This will prevent the scooter from rusting or getting damaged in time.

Comfortable Ride

While it's important to think about the dimensions of a scooter before purchasing one, you also need to ensure that it provides you with a comfortable ride. Make sure the seat is large enough based on your measurements. Then, test it by riding around in a safe area. Find a cushion or backrest and be sure to think about the amount of support you require when evaluating various models.

Folding scooters are designed to provide an enjoyable ride indoors and outdoors. They are small enough to fit in tight spaces or around furniture yet strong enough to withstand outdoor paths and sidewalks. Some have the option of upgrading their battery to get a longer range.

To get the most enjoyment from your mobility scooter, it is essential to know how to operate it. The procedure will differ based on model and brand, but it is generally necessary to activate the unfolding feature by pressing a button or a remote. Some scooters will then open up by themselves, and this will allow you to easily lift up the seat and begin riding.

Another aspect to take into consideration is the weight of the unit when folded and dismantled. This is crucial for those who have difficulty lifting or bent over. It will affect how easy it is to move and store the scooter. Review the specifications of the product and determine how heavy the heaviest part of the scooter is. Make sure you are capable of handling it. Compare the prices of the various models and determine which one provides the best value for money.

There are two primary types of fold-up mobility scooters, manual and automated. Manual models require the user or caregiver to manually fold the device using a scissor mechanism. They can be a challenge to operate if a person is not physically able to do it, and they consume more battery power than non-folding counterparts.

Automatic models, on the other hand, utilize a remote control to fold or unfold the scooter. This kind of mobility device is easy to operate and can be controlled remotely, making it perfect for those who live in a home or don't need to fold manually their scooter. These models are lighter than manual scooters and can be carried in the trunk of vehicles.
